Do I require a license to rent a dumpster in Clarksville?
If that is your very first time renting a dumpster in Clarksville, you may not know what's legally permissible in regards to the placement of the dumpster. If your plan is to place the dumpster entirely on your own property, you're not generally required to obtain a license.
If, nevertheless, your job requires you to place the dumpster on a public street or roadway, this will generally mean you have to make an application for a license. It is almost always a good idea to consult your local city or county offices (maybe the parking enforcement department) in case you have a question regarding the need for a license on a street.
If you don't obtain a license and discover out later that you were required to have one, you will probably face a fine from your local authorities. In most dumpster rental in Clarksville cases, though, you should be just fine without a license as long as you keep the dumpster on your property.
10 yard dumpster measurements in Clarksville
A 10 yard dumpster is made to hold 10 cubic yards of waste and debris. A 10 yard dumpster will measure approximately 12 feet long by 8 feet wide by four feet high, although exact container sizes will change with different companies.
It may be hard to choose just the container size you'll need for your home endeavor, but a 10 yard dumpster functions well for smaller cleanup occupations. To give you an idea, a 10 yard dumpster would hold:
- Debris cleanout from a cellar or garage A 250 square foot deck that has been removed
- A single layer of 1,500 square feet of roof shingles
- The debris from a small kitchen or bathroom remodeling job
If your job is big enough that you don't have room in your truck to haul everything to the dump, but small enough that you don't want an enormous container, a 10 yard dumpster should work perfectly.

Deciding Where to Put Your Dumpster
Deciding where to put your dumpster can have a large impact on how fast you finish jobs. The most effective option is to choose a place that is near the worksite. It is vital, nevertheless, to contemplate whether this place is a safe option. Make sure that the area is free of obstacles that could trip individuals while they carry heavy debris.
Lots of individuals decide to put dumpsters in their driveways. It is a convenient option since it generally means you can avoid requesting the city for a license or permit. If you must put the dumpster on the road, then you definitely need to contact your local government to ask whether you need to get a permit. Although a lot of municipalities will let folks keep dumpsters on the road for short amounts of time, others are going to request that you complete some paperwork. Following these rules will help you stay away from fines that can make your job more expensive.

40 yard dumpster dimensions
Renting a 40 yard dumpster will get you a container that holds about 40 cubic yards of waste. Dumpster sizes and dimensions aren't totally standard from company to company, but common measurements for a 40 yard container are 22 feet long by 8 feet wide by 8 feet high. This is the largest size that most dumpster companies commonly rent, therefore it is ideal for big residential projects in addition to for commercial and industrial use.
A 40 yard container will hold between 12 and 20 pickup truck loads of debris. Examples of the total amount of waste and debris that could fit in this container comprise:
- Waste from a window or siding replacement for a big house
- A commercial roof tear off A cleanout from a commercial or office building
- New construction or a major improvement to a big house
- Sizeable amounts of demolition debris, paper, cardboard and trash

Trash removal vs dumpster rental in Clarksville - Which is right for you?
If you own a job you're about to undertake at home, you might be wondering if it is better to hire someone to come haul off all your waste and crap for you, or in the event you need to just rent a dumpster in Clarksville and load it yourself.
Renting a container is a better solution in the event you would like the flexibility to load it on your own time and you don't mind doing it yourself to save on work. Dumpsters also work well in the event that you have at least seven cubic yards or more of debris. Rolloffs usually begin at 10 cubic yards, so should you only have 3-4 yards of waste, you're paying for a lot more dumpster than you desire.
Trash or junk removal makes more sense should you would like somebody else to load your old items. It also works well should you would like it to be taken away immediately so it is outside of your own hair or in the event that you simply have a few large things; this is likely cheaper than renting an entire dumpster.

Whether or not you need a long-term or roll-off dumpster depends upon the kind of job and service you will need. Long-Term dumpster service is for continuing needs that last longer than just a day or two. This includes things like day-to-day waste and recycling needs. Temporary service is exactly what the name indicates; a one time need for project-special waste removal.
Temporary roll off dumpsters are delivered on a truck and are rolled off where they'll be properly used. These are usually bigger containers that can manage all the waste which is included with that specific job. Long-Term dumpsters are generally smaller containers since they're emptied on a regular basis and so don't need to hold as much at one time.
Should you request a long-term dumpster, some businesses require at least a one-year service agreement for that dumpster. Roll-off dumpsters merely require a rental fee for the time that you keep the dumpster on the job.
